Chi Nguyễn shares their experience of losing their long hair due to alopecia areata and how it affected their participation in The Great Canadian Baking Show.

Long hair had always been part of Chi Nguyễn's identity, so losing it was incredibly hard. They were eventually diagnosed with alopecia areata, an autoimmune disease that causes unpredictable hair loss. In 2021, Nguyễn's passion for baking landed them a spot as a contestant on The Great Canadian Baking Show. But just before they started filming the show, their hair started to fall out. A visit to the dermatologist revealed that it was alopecia areata, very likely stress-related.
